RF4CE射頻遙控器的設(shè)計(jì)要點(diǎn)
設(shè)計(jì)Zigbee射頻模塊需要用到許多微波電路知識,比如將PCB Trace等效為天線、傳輸線、阻抗匹配、信號反射、絕緣層材料選擇、駐波處理、地面(Ground Plane)完整性等。這些因素均會影響RF模塊性能表現(xiàn)及EMC。
RF PCB設(shè)計(jì)最基本的要求是把電源處理、地面完整性、RF走線、敏感電路和數(shù)字信號進(jìn)行分區(qū)處理。因此,元器件布局是RF設(shè)計(jì)的關(guān)鍵。一般來說,最先處理的是RF路徑及Xtal路徑上的元器件布局。比如,兩個電感布局不要平行靠在一起,因?yàn)檫@將形成互感,造成信號干擾,而是最好將兩個電感放成直角排列,讓互感減到最小。其次是提供RF IC最需要的干凈電源。電源一定要濾波,電源去耦元件要盡可能靠近IC引腳并接地,并同時考慮PA啟動瞬間,瞬時大電流需求的電源問題。另外,電源走線要越短越好,并遠(yuǎn)離RF信號線或Xtal等干擾源。(電源問題常常造成異常的RF效能與EMC問題)。
一般使用雙層的FR4 PCB時,會將主接地面安排于PCB下層,RF信號走在表層上。在所有PCB設(shè)計(jì)中,盡可能將數(shù)字電路遠(yuǎn)離仿真電路是不變的原則,它同樣也適用于RF PCB設(shè)計(jì)。當(dāng)一些高速信號線要穿過了破碎的地面,這絕對不是一件好事,須盡可能避免,并保持PCB下層地面的完整性。針對PCB上層的走線,亦應(yīng)避免形成過多的游離地,因?yàn)樗鼈儠褚粋€小天線,提供干擾源侵入的路徑。在大多數(shù)情況下,可以把這些游離地去掉。
在笙科電子A7153的參考模塊中,PCB天線采用F型天線拓?fù)浣Y(jié)構(gòu),支持全向輻射場形。為把天線的性能發(fā)揮到極致,從應(yīng)用的角度來講,RF模塊的天線最好伸出母版的邊緣,RF模塊下面的母版最好不要走線。RF模塊和產(chǎn)品外殼的整個設(shè)計(jì)也會影響天線的性能。粗劣的設(shè)計(jì)會影響天線場形,使發(fā)送信號出現(xiàn)反射、折射、散射,造成傳輸距離的大幅縮短。還有一些設(shè)計(jì)指南有助于確保天線的性能,比如:不要直接在模塊的天線下面設(shè)置接地面或布銅線、天線要盡可能遠(yuǎn)離金屬物體、PA路徑下方盡可能保有一塊完整的地面。
Zigbee軟件設(shè)計(jì)
Zigbee設(shè)備最常采用的省電方法是使傳感器進(jìn)入周期性的睡眠狀態(tài),以獲得長久的電池壽命。也就是說,A7153為進(jìn)一步降低平均功耗,內(nèi)建了無線喚醒機(jī)制,MCU先啟動A7153的無線喚醒機(jī)制,然后進(jìn)入睡眠模式。此時,除了低功耗無線喚醒定時器仍在運(yùn)作外,其余電路均自動進(jìn)入睡眠模式。待定時器數(shù)到預(yù)定時間時,A7153會自動進(jìn)入接收狀態(tài),去偵測有無射頻封包。若有,則接收封包并喚醒MCU,待MCU下達(dá)進(jìn)一步指令。若在某預(yù)定時間內(nèi)未偵測到封包,則A7153又會自動進(jìn)入睡眠模式并重新開始計(jì)時,形成周而復(fù)始的工作周期,直到接收到封包。
由上述可知,工作周期的長短直接影響數(shù)據(jù)傳輸效率以及能源的消耗。長工作周期可以增進(jìn)數(shù)據(jù)傳輸效率,但是功耗較多;短工作周期可以節(jié)省能源消耗但傳輸效率下降。A7153提供Zigbee定義的16個射頻信道(RF4CE則是從16個信道取出三個信道,分別為2425/2450/2475MHz),MCU只需改變A7153的一個緩存器,即可達(dá)到換頻。MCU亦可利用A7153的RSSI得知當(dāng)下網(wǎng)絡(luò)上信號強(qiáng)度,計(jì)算出貼近網(wǎng)絡(luò)質(zhì)量狀況的真正表現(xiàn)。此外,通過CSMA/CA溝通方式可獲得更理想的傳輸效能,同時大幅地降低封包碰撞的能量消耗。
Zigbee也定義了一個帶有時間同步標(biāo)志的可選超幀結(jié)構(gòu)、高優(yōu)先級通信的GTS機(jī)制、保障無延時或競爭的通信,并支持高達(dá) 65,000 個節(jié)點(diǎn)以及不同型態(tài)的網(wǎng)絡(luò)拓?fù)?星形、叢集或網(wǎng)狀)。極低的工作周期可以讓使用鈕扣電池的節(jié)點(diǎn)持續(xù)運(yùn)行數(shù)年。當(dāng)軟件工程師啟動AES128加密功能時,A7153僅在發(fā)射或接收數(shù)據(jù)封包時才執(zhí)行,因此平均功率仍然很低。
ZigBee 聯(lián)盟主席 Bob Heile 表示:“RF4CE為電子產(chǎn)品制造商提供了一種全球性標(biāo)準(zhǔn),從而簡化對各種消費(fèi)電子設(shè)備的操控,并改善用戶體驗(yàn)。今后,消費(fèi)者將享有更大的便利,更加靈活地使用消費(fèi)電子設(shè)備?!斌峡齐娮右恢焙荜P(guān)注RF4CE的市場需求,基于A7153的高性價比方案除了具有RF4CE遙控器常見的五大優(yōu)點(diǎn)外,還可幫助客戶使用低成本的MCU,在正成形的RF4CE新趨勢,取得成本優(yōu)勢。
RF4CE遙控器的五大優(yōu)點(diǎn)為:發(fā)射瞬間電流為IrDA的十分之一,因此遙控器可以有更長的電池壽命;利用雙向通訊能夠定位找不到的遙控裝置;通用指令集實(shí)現(xiàn)真正的互操作性,封包加密,無需使用多個遙控裝置;能夠?qū)[放在幾乎任何位置的設(shè)備進(jìn)行操控,特別是在隱密的地方;新的交互式功能,增強(qiáng)的用戶接口和先進(jìn)的顯示功能。
本文小結(jié)
笙科電子的A7153在定位上就是鎖定RF4CE相對單純的點(diǎn)對點(diǎn)架構(gòu)。該芯片內(nèi)建簡單好用的硬件功能和低功耗的芯片架構(gòu),提供軟件工程師設(shè)計(jì)出長電池壽命的RF4CE遙控器。RF4CE標(biāo)準(zhǔn)的背后有國際一線消費(fèi)性電子大廠的力挺,因此RF4CE被預(yù)估為Zigbee的殺手級應(yīng)用,成為IEEE 802.15.4最重要的市場。工程師只需選擇通用型的8051(或其它8位單芯片),搭配笙科電子的A7153開發(fā)平臺,即可設(shè)計(jì)出成本最佳化的RF4CE遙控器。RF4CE除了逐步取代既有紅外線遙控器市場外,勢必還有“異”想不到的應(yīng)用躲在暗處,等著有創(chuàng)意的讀者來尋寶。
評論